Description: Responsible for management and supervision of the daily activities of the assigned nursing department. Assists in budgetary processes and planning. Manages Human Resources to provide cost-effective care and promote job satisfaction. Mentors staff using effective communication and problem-solving skills. Evaluates, coaches, and counsels nursing personnel to promote professional growth and continued improvement. Interprets policies and procedures, monitors staff adherence, and takes appropriate corrective action. Assures staff competence and development of ongoing orientation and education. Assumes responsibility and accountability for planning and demonstrates competent fiscal management. Prepares annual budget, monitors, and analyzes budget reports monthly. Seeks ongoing opportunities for expense reduction. Adjusts resources to achieve planned outcomes. Assures appropriate and accurate charging. Plans for future capital replacement. Promotes interdisciplinary care and improved outcomes through collaboration with physicians and other caregivers. Provides leadership for the development of care paths and guidelines of care for specific patient populations. Identifies best practices and outcomes to be improved. Assures ongoing update of standards, policies, and procedures. Assures ongoing process of feedback and continual improvement with staff. Communicates with appropriate personnel to promote continuity of patient care and resolution of problems. Initiates or recommends appropriate action for resolution of problems and follows through. Works with other departments to improve patient care, develops new programs, and communicates innovative solutions to problems. Promotes customer satisfaction through immediate follow-up on complaints. Directs performance improvement activities on the unit and assures compliance with regulatory agencies. Develops systems which provide efficient transitions for patients through the healthcare system. Manages the admission, dismissal, and transfer of patients to promote a smooth and efficient flow. Exhibits independent judgment in making decisions from many diversified alternatives that are subject to general review in the final stages only. Works directly with patients and/or customers. Interacts with internal and external customers via telephone or face-to-face. Collaborates with other healthcare professionals and staff. Works frequently with individuals at the director level or above. Must meet and maintain the Clinical Manager Level Job Factors for Clinical Manager Level II.
